Athènes, Commission Géodésique Hellénique, 1930. 4to (30.5 x 23.5 cm). 12 pp., two plates, one large folded map. Disbound. = Interesting account of the eruption at the Greek island, Santorini (Thira) in 1928. "The island was the site of one of the largest volcanic eruptions in recorded history: the Minoan eruption (sometimes called the Thera eruption), which occurred about 3,600 years ago at the height of the Minoan civilization. The eruption left a large caldera surrounded by volcanic ash deposits hundreds of metres deep. It may have led indirectly to the collapse of the Minoan civilization on the island of Crete, 110 km (68 mi) to the south, through a gigantic tsunami. Another popular theory holds that the Thera eruption is the source of the legend of Atlantis". (Wikipedia). This is an "Extrait du 'Rapport sur les travaux exécutés en Gréce' de la Commission Géodésique Hellénique presenté à la quatrième assemblée générale de l'Union Géodésique et Géophysique Internationale à Stockholme - Août 1930)". Map detached, otherwise a very good, clean copy. Rare.
